To start the McCulloch MM51-500CMDW, ensure the fuel tank is filled and the oil level is adequate. Pull the safety lever towards the handlebar, then pull the starter rope briskly.
Check the fuel level, spark plug condition, and air filter. Ensure the safety lever is engaged and the spark plug wire is connected.
Change the oil after the first 5 hours of use, then annually or after every 50 hours of operation, whichever comes first.
Use SAE 30 oil for general use, or SAE 10W-30 for varying temperature ranges.
Disconnect the spark plug wire, then remove the blade. Use a file or bench grinder to sharpen, ensuring to maintain the original angle.
Empty the fuel tank, change the oil, clean the deck, and remove the spark plug. Store in a dry place.
Use the height adjustment lever located near each wheel to set the desired cutting height. Ensure all wheels are set to the same height.
Excessive vibration may be caused by an unbalanced blade. Check for damage or debris and balance or replace the blade as needed.
Remove the air filter cover and take out the filter. If it's foam, wash it with mild detergent and water, then let it dry. If it's paper, replace it if dirty.
Ensure the blades are sharp and balanced. Check the tire pressure and adjust the cutting height settings to ensure they are even.
